Weather in March

The first month of the spring, March, is also a frosty month in North Leigh, United Kingdom, with an average temperature ranging between min 2.5°C (36.5°F) and max 9.8°C (49.6°F).

Temperature

The transition into March reveals an average high-temperature of a still frosty 9.8°C (49.6°F), mirroring a close resemblance to February. North Leigh experiences an average low-temperature of 2.5°C (36.5°F) in month of March.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in March in North Leigh is 85%.

Rainfall

In North Leigh, in March, it is raining for 13.2 days, with typically 24mm (0.94") of accumulated precipitation. Throughout the year, there are 178.1 rainfall days, and 375mm (14.76") of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

January through March, November and December are months with snowfall. March is the last month it regularly snows in North Leigh. During 0.7 snowfall days, in March, North Leigh aggregates 3mm (0.12") of snow. Throughout the year, there are 8.5 snowfall days, and 45mm (1.77") of snow is accumulated.

Daylight

In March, the average length of the day in North Leigh, United Kingdom, is 11h and 55min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:49 am and sunset at 5:46 pm. On the last day of March, sunrise is at 5:41 am and sunset at 6:38 pm GMT.

Sunshine

In March, the average sunshine is 5.5h.

UV index

The average daily maximum UV index in March is 3. A UV Index of 3 to 5 symbolizes a moderate threat to health from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the ordinary person.
